WebMar 7, 2024 · It flows from a glacier at Bokhar Chu in the Kailash Mountain range in Tibet. It is known as 'Singi Khamban,' or Lion's mouth, in Tibet. In India, the Indus exclusively runs through the Leh district of the Union Territory of Ladakh. Sutlej, Ravi, Jhelum, Chenab, and Beas are all significant tributaries.

WebThe Indus originates from the Bokhar Chu (glacier) in northern slopes of Mt. Kailash (6714m). It drains the largest number of glaciers and mountain slopes of the Karakorum, Ladakh, Zaskarand Himalayan Ranges.
